Analisis ekuitas merek minuman jus cold-press rejuve
This study aims to analyze the brand equity of Rejuve cold-press juice in the perspective of customers. A total of 250 respondents were taken as samples using convenience sampling techniques. Independent variabels used are product, price, outlet and promotion. The dependent variabels used are brand equity and brand equity dimensions consisting of brand awareness and association, brand perceived quality, and brand loyalty. Processing techniques and data analysis in this research is quantitative descriptive analysis.
The analysis tool used is SEM using LISREL 8.72 software. The results show that product and promotion have positive and significant effect on brand awareness and association. Products, booths and promotions have a positive and significant impact on quality. Products and prices have a positive and significant influence on brand loyalty. And there is a positive influence on all dimensions of brand equity to brand equity, but only the impression of quality and brand loyalty that significantly influence.
These results indicate that the better marketing efforts undertaken by the company will increase and strengthen the brand equity in the perspective of consumers
Pengaruh faktor internal perusahaan dan faktor-faktor makro ekonomi terhadap profitabilitas asuransi umum di indonesia
This study aims to analyze the characteristics of profitability and determine
the factors that affect profitability in Indonesia’s general insurance companies.
During 2013 to 2017, the profitability of Indonesia’s general insurance companies
tended to decline even though the income received continued to increase.
Profitability is an indicator that reflects the sustainability of the company, with the
decline of profitability indicates that continuity is getting lower.
This research uses descriptive analysis to see the dynamics of profitability
of general insurance companies and panel data regression analysis to determine
factors that affect and the effect of these factors profitability in Indonesia’s
general insurance companies. The criteria of the company used as a sample are
registered with the OJK and have complete financial reports from 2013 to 2017.
The companies that were determined as samples were 40 companies from a
population of 79 companies.
The results of this study are Firm Size, Liquidity Ratio, Equity Growth,
Underwriting Result, Return on Investment, Input Cost, Claim Ratio, Technical
Ratio, Economic Growth Rates, and Bank Indonesia Rates that influence the
profitability of general insurance in Indonesia measured using Return on Assets
(ROA). Factors that can increase ROA are Firm Size, Liquidity Ratio, Equity
Growth, Underwriting Result, Return on Investment, Economic Growth Rates,
and Bank Indonesia Rates because it has a positive effect on ROA, while the
factors that negatively influence ROA are Input Cost, Claim Ratio, and Technical
Ratio.
Managerial implications that can be taken into consideration for
management of general insurance companies include Non-SOE (Statedowned
Enterprise) general insurance companies that can adapt Good
Corporate Governance (GCG) applied by SOE companies to reduce the cost
of the business that continues to increase. Then the strategy used by public
companies in underwriting and investment activities as an example to
improve underwriting results and investment returns. Furthermore, there
needs to be reconsideration in conducting joint ventures because the
profitability performance tends to be low in the last five years.
The effort that general insurance companies can be used to increase
profitability is to maintain the growth of assets owned, liquidity and equity
growth. The next effort is to improve the quality of risk assessment,
evaluation of investment portofolios in order to increase company profits.
In addition, companies can implement GCG in order to reduce operating
expenses and maintain adequate technical reserves
Analisis kesehatan perusahaan dan faktor-faktor yang mempengaruhinya di industri asuransi umum indonesia
Insurance is an agreement between two parties that aims to divide and protect from a risk that might occur. The performance of general insurance companies can be seen from the health of the company itself. One way to assess the health of insurance companies is their level of solvency. In Indonesia, the level of solvency can be viewed from the value of Risk-Based Capital (RBC) with a minimum value of 120% according to Regulation No 71 / POJK.05 / 2016. In the 2013-2017 period, RBC values tended to decline. During that period, there were also two general insurance companies that had an RBC value of less than 120%. Then there is one company that is under the supervision of the regulator, and one company is bankrupt. In Indonesia, not much research has been done on the factors that affect the health of companies in Indonesian general insurance. Therefore this study was conducted to analyze the factors that affect the health of companies in the Indonesian general insurance industry comprehensively based on internal and external factors.
RBC is the dependent variable in this study and firm size, investment performance, premium growth, operating margin, liquidity ratio, underwriting result, growth rate surplus, Return on Assets (ROA), reserves, claims ratio, inflation, Gross Domestic Product (GDP) and interest rates as independent variables. Panel data regression analysis is used to analyze the factors that affect the health of companies in the Indonesian general insurance industry. Panel data regression analysis is used because the data used in this study contain elements of the cross-section and time series. Forty companies were used as samples with the period 2013-2017.
Based on descriptive statistical analysis, the average RBC of general insurance companies is 351%. This value is far higher than the minimum value set by the regulator, which is 120%. This too-large RBC value means that the general insurance company in Indonesia are at a healthy level. However, the RBC value that is too large also indicates that general insurance companies have not been able to maximize existing capital so that it is over the capital. Based on panel data regression analysis of the three existing models it was obtained that the factors that influence the health of general insurance companies are firm size, investment performance, premium growth, liquidity ratio, reserves, inflation, and interest rate. Firm size, investment performance, premium growth, liquidity ratio, reserves, and inflation have a positive effect on the health of general insurance companies. While the interest rate has a negative effect on the health of general insurance companies.
The results of this study indicate that management must pay attention to the factors that determine RBC. The most decisive factors based on this research are liquidity ratio, investment performance and interest rate. Management also must maintain the RBC value remains ideal so that the profits obtained remain optimal. The regulator must also keep an eye on the RBC value to stay greater than 120%.
However, this RBC value should not be too large to prevent over capital so that there is a decrease in industrial performance
Model suksesi intra-family perusahaan keluarga: sebuah pemaknaan multi perspektif
Intra-family succession is considered as the biggest challenge for family firm. The purpose of this study is to shed some light on an important phenomenon of how and why the intra-family succession process may change if millennial cohorts are regarded as successors. Specifically, this study aims to explore the superordinate themes that support the success of intra-family succession by considering the emergence of millennial cohort successor. Millennial cohort successors are considered reluctant to continue the family business since they are more interested in opening a start-up business outside the family firm. This study employed multi perspective approach by comparing predecessors and successors perspective.
A total of 16 individuals participated in the study which consist of 6 predecessors, 4 X cohort successors, and 6 millennial cohort successors. Using interpretative phenomenological analysis (IPA), 18 (eighteen) superordinate themes emerged from participants’ personal statements and experiences. The themes are grouped into five aspects, namely characteristics of the predecessor and successor, succession process, family, firm, and succession result. These aspects form an empirical model of multi-perspective intra-family succession.
Characteristics of predecessor are formed by motivation to relinquish power (intrinsic and extrinsic); a close, warm and open relationship between predecessor-successor; visionary personality traits; parenting style (directive, moral, permissive); and collective leadership style. Successor characteristics are determined by motivation to join the firm (extrinsic and intrinsic); shared vision (material and non-material); a close, warm and open relationship between successor-predecessor; and personality traits (personal and interpersonal).
Succession process includes three phases: setting selection criteria based on commitment, competence, and timing; nurturing and developing successors through formal education, internal and external apprentice, mentoring, social modeling and experiential learning; and parallel-continuous transfers of leadership. Firm plays a role in forming professionalism climate and choosing business strategies (competitive advantage, market orientation, innovative). Family plays a role in the formation of family governance; family council; and family cohesion. The goals of succession are formed by financial dan non-financial goals namely sustainability of the business (financial); social benefit of the business (non-financial); and self-recognition (non-financial).
The findings of this study contribute to the development of knowledge and the business practice. The principal theoretical implication of this study is that this study deepens the theory of family firm, especially the concept of intra-family succession, by considering differences in cohort generations. Millennial cohort successors are more interested in going directly into business (experiential learning) and internships outside the family firm. They decided to join the family firm because of non-material motives (fulfilling passion). While successor cohort X is more interested in being guided by the predecessor (lead by example) and decides to join the family firm because of a combination of material and non-material motives such as economic profits and business benefits for the community.
This study also enriched the knowledge of family firm theory by integrating four theoretical perspectives, namely family company theory, entrepreneurial theory, psychological theory, and generation cohort theory. Another interesting finding, this study succeeded in bringing up a new construct in the theory of family firm, namely parenting style which is considered to be a key success factor of intra-family succession. Parenting styles that accommodate differences in characteristics between successors are able to support succession success.
As for the business practice, with an understanding of differences in motivation, personality traits, and a shared vision caused by differences in generation cohorts will facilitate the predecessor in preparing for successors through the selection of appropriate successor nurturing and development methods. Experiential learning and external internships are the recommended methods for millennial cohort successors. Moreover, giving rewards that can increase aspirations and self-recognition such as high achieving employee labels are considered appropriate for millennial cohort successors.
In the era of digital disruption, predecessors are expected to be able to adapt the aspirations of millennial successors who are more focused on innovation which derives from the use of technology and information. In addition, collaboration with external consultants or coaches is suggested in guiding the intra-family succession. Regarding the parenting style, directive style with clear and communicative direction is considered appropriate for both X and millennial successor.
However, this study has several limitations so that it has the potential for further study. First, this study considers the perspectives of two succession actors, namely the predecessor and the successor. Future studies are expected to explore the perspectives of other actors, namely external consultants or coaches who have been proven to contribute to the success of succession. Second, this study discusses parenting style in general without considering differences in father's (patrilineal) and mother's (matrilineal) parenting styles. Future study is expected to explore the differences and similarities of both. Third, this study is a preliminary study that explores the factors supporting succession success at the individual and interpersonal level. Future studies are expected to explore the links between factors between levels of analysis and extend to the exploration at the macro level such as the role of the economic, politics, socio, culture, and ethics in supporting the success of intra-family succession in family firm
Strategi pemasaran lele sangkuriang organik di surya kencana farm kota Bogor
One type of freshwater fish that has considerable potential and much-loved
by the community is catfish (Clarias sp), especially on the Java Island. Catfish
much favored because it has a savory taste and crunchy. In addition, the price is
cheap and more affordable, it also make catfish more popular than other types of
fish. Farmers also like this fish farming business because the maintenance time is
easy and relatively short and also really fast to big.
Surya Kencana Farm is one of the business in the farming of sangkuriang
catfish. Surya Kencana Farm also needs to make efforts for improvement in terms
of management, especially in formulating a proper and systematic marketing
strategy. Taking into account the various things that have been described
previously, this study aims to formulate the marketing strategy of catfish farming
business effectively and efficiently. Processing techniques and data analysis in
this research is quantitative descriptive analysis. Analytical tools used are
Strengthness, Weakness, Opportunity, Threat (SWOT) and Quantitative Strategic
Planning Matrix (QSPM). Based on the sum of total score on the Internal Factor
Evaluation (IFE) and External Factor Evaluation (EFE) matrix we get values of
2.58 and 2.22 each. The total combination score between the IFE and EFE
matrices is used to determine the position of Surya Kencana Farm strategy. Based
on the combination of IFE and EFE values, the IE matrix is obtained. The value of
the IE matrix shows in the middle cell position (growth / stable). The position of
the IE matrix shows the position of growth strategy through horizontal integration.
Based on the matrix SWOT organic sangkuriang catfish that can be applied
by SKF, are: SO Strategy to Utilize advances in information technology such as
websites and the internet to inform the quality of catfish products sangkuriang as
well as inform about the catfish organic sangkuriang produced by Surya Kencana
Farm, marketing of organic catfish, and Expanding network marketing. WO
Strategy to Maximize government support provided to reach wider markets,
leveraging technological advances to market products to the public and Establish a
dedicated marketing division. ST Strategy to Maintain the quality of organic
catfish sangkuriang and Conduct contract cooperation with feed supplier. WT
Strategy for Improving the management system by adding manpower according to
the job responsibilities required.
The matrix analysis of QSPM shows the priority strategy to be applied in
the marketing of organic sangkuriang catfish products that can be applied by SKF
is to utilizing the progress of information technology such as website and internet
to inform the quality of catfish sangkuriang products as well as to inform about
the organic sangkuriang catfish produced by Surya Kencana Farm and Increasing
cooperation with government in the marketing of organic catfish with the highest
total value of attraction among other strategic alternatives
Analisis perilaku membaca label kemasan pangan
Indonesian society does not seem to have made the behavior of reading food labels as a habit. Even though reading food labels is important for achieving the effectiveness, safety and quality of food itself. Labels on food packaging are important instruments to provide information about aspects of nutrition so that it is useful for consumers who want to keep healthy eating and who are dieting because of an illness.
Label has many information attributes and not all of these attributes are read and noticed by consumers. Developed countries have used food labels as a consideration for buying food. Consumers in these countries consider that information on nutritional value, health claims and allergen information are important.
This study aims to describe the behavior of food label reading, analyze the influence of information exposure, motivation, knowledge of labels on the perception of reading labels and analyze the influence of information exposure, motivation, knowledge of labels and perception of label reading on label reading behavior. In addition to the purpose of the study, the researcher also describe each variable by detailing the distribution of respondents in each indicator.
This research was conducted from January to March 2018. The sampling technique in this study was carried out by nonprobability sampling and by purposive sampling method which requires respondent to be at least 19 years old and consume five product categories in at least the last six months. The five product categories are beverages, milk, biscuits, instant food, and snacks. Respondents in this study are about 226 people consisting of male and female consumers.
Data collection of the research was conducted with self-administered survey through questionnaires distributed online through Survey Monkey. The statistic analysis used is Structural Equation Modelling (SEM). The data obtained are processed using Microsoft Excel 2013 and LISREL 8.70.
The result indicates that information exposure, motivation and knowledge of labels significantly related with perception and the information exposure, motivation, knowledge of labels and perception significantly related with label reading behavior. Besides, this research also finds out the label attributes that are most often read by respondents. The three main results are the respondents read brand name first, then product name and best before date on the food label.
This study also describe the indicators of variable which showed that in the information exposure variable, the majority of respondents did not get the information about food labels from external parties such as family, friends, food producers, government (BPOM), and paramedics (doctor/ nutritionist). In the motivation variable, the majority of respondents read the label because of the motivational background to get a safe product and this result is in line with the distribution of perception reading label which shows that almost of all respondents agree that the most important attribute of the label is expiration date, as it is known that the expiration date has a function to inform the period of safe consumption of a food. In the knowledge variable more than half of respindents correctly indicated attributes on food labels, except questions about the value of nutrients and serving quantities. While the behavior of reading label variable has more than half of the respondents who read the label before purchase.
The reason for the respondents not reading the label was mostly because there was no time to read the label and the letters on the label were too small, making it difficult for respondents to read. Integrity from the community, government and health workers is needed to encourage the behavior of reading the label before purchase
Pengaruh budaya organisasi dan kohesivitas kelompok terhadap kepuasan kerja karyawan di pt. bank bni syariah kantor cabang jakarta timur
Today's business competition, in the banking industry, is getting stronger, including in the Islamic banking industry. PT Bank BNI Syariah which has the most branch offices, namely 68 branch offices, is one of the top three of Sharia Commercial Banks (BUS). PT Bank BNI Syariah – East Jakarta Branch Office, as the first-class branch office (champion), needs human resources (HR) that are qualified and able to work together between fellow employees in achieving branch targets and company goals. Therefore, it is important for management to pay attention to the development and well-being of HR, one of which is by understanding employee job satisfaction. Job satisfaction is influenced by several factors including organizational culture and group cohesiveness.
This study was aimed at analyzing the understanding of employees of PT Bank BNI Syariah – East Jakarta Branch Office about organizational culture and its application, the level of group cohesiveness and job satisfaction, and the influence of organizational culture on job satisfaction. Using a quantitative approach, questionnaires were distributed to 87 employees (banking staff) of PT Bank BNI Syariah – East Jakarta Branch Office who were selected by purposive sampling. Data was collected by face-to-face interviews using a questionnaire tool and then analyzed using PLS SEM (Partial Least Square).
The results showed that the understanding of employees of PT Bank BNI Syariah – East Jakarta Branch Office about organizational culture and its application, the level of group cohesiveness, and the level of job satisfaction were considered in the high category. The most influential dimensions on each element, respectively, were the value of ‘service exceeding expectations’, the group integration task, and satisfaction supervision. Furthermore, the results of Partial Least Square (PLS) analysis showed that the application of organizational culture qualitatively could increase job satisfaction. Likewise, a high level of group cohesiveness could also increase employee job satisfaction. In addition, organizational culture also had a significant and positive influence on group cohesiveness
Dampak pembayaran dividen, faktor internal dan faktor eksternal lainnya terhadap harga saham subsektor perbankan
Getting profit is the aim of investors in buying shares. The investor can get the profit from capital gains or from dividends. The banking sector in Indonesia has a considerable role for economic growth. The number of banks operating in Indonesia decreased, but the bank is growth in the number of assets and the amount of funds distribute through credit. The financial sector also has the largest market capitalization compared to other sectors, the financial sector provides higher returns compared to the other eight sectors. Banks in Indonesia are devided into 4 category based on their core capital. The purpose of this study was to analyze the company's dividend payment policy in the banking subsector, based on the classification categories of core capital and analyze the relationship between dividends, internal factors and the external factors of the banking subsector with the stock price.
This study used a descriptive approach and panel data regression model. The descriptive approach is used to obtain information on dividends distributed by companies based on their core capital, in the period 2013-2017. The quantitative approach through the panel data regression model is conducted to see whether there is a relationship between dividends, internal factors and other external factors with the company's stock price. The population in this study is companies that are in the banking subsector under the financial sector. This research’s sample are 31 companies.
The result of this research found that all of the company in Buku Bank 4 category (core capital = idr 30 billion) gave dividend every year. The dividend per share, dividend yield and dividend payout ratio of banking company in Buku Bank 4 higher than banking company in Buku Bank 1,2 and 3. This research also analyze the effect of dividend payment, Net Interest Margin (NIM), Non Performing Loan (NPL), inflation rate, interest rate and currency exchange (REER) on stock price of 31 banking companies that listed on IDX using panel data regression analysis using annual data of 2013-2017 period. Dividend payment and NIM have a positive significant effect on stock price or in other words, the higher dividend payment and NIM of bank, the higher stock price. At last, interest rate has negative significant effect on stock price of banking company
Strategi pengembangan umkm industri pengolahan perikanan di kabupaten sukabumi
Development of MSMEs in the fisheries processing industry in the midst of globalization and the high competition to make the MSMEs in the fisheries processing industry must be able to face the global challenges. This development is a shared responsibility, between the government, MSME actors, catalysts, facilitators and financial institutions. Looking at various aspects, especially in terms of income and production of fish processors in Sukabumi Regency, it is necessary to formulate a strategy related to improve the performance of fisheries processing MSMEs. The purpose of this research are 1) identify the business and entrepreneur characteristics also business performance, 2) analyze the influence of business and entrepreneurial (demographic, psychological and cultural) factors on business performance and 3) formulate the strategies in order to improve the performance of MSMEs in the fisheries processing industry.
The research was conducted in Sukabumi, West Java on May through August, 2018 with the consideration that Sukabumi has superior MSME fishery processing industry products. The data used in the research were obtained from the results of interviews using the questionnaires. The number of samples used was 99 units of MSMEs which were selected by proportional simple random sampling technique. The research data obtained was analyzed descriptively to describe the characteristics of MSMEs and MSME actors and the performance of MSMEs in the fisheries processing industry in Sukabumi Regency. The SEM method with the help of SmartPLS 3.2.7 software was used to analyze the influence of business characteristics and business actors on business performance. The SWOT analysis was also used to formulate the development strategies in order to improve the performance of MSMEs in the fisheries processing industry in Sukabumi Regency.
The results showed that most MSMEs were owned by men, graduated from elementary school and aged 40 years. Most of fish processing businesses are micro-scale with the type of preserved fish business. The psychological and cultural characteristics of fish processors can be classified as good enough to support their business performance. Based on SEM results, business characteristics and entrepreneurial characteristics are positively and significantly influence on business performance. Based on SWOT analysis, four strategies can be carried out, namely 1) enhancing fish processing capabilities and innovations through psychological and cultural approaches to optimize the potential of natural resources and market potential, 2) collaboration with PLUT and DPMPTSP institutions for product and market development in order to increase competitiveness and new market roaming capabilities, 3) improving the role of fisheries processing centers and fish processing communities to obtain cheap and quality raw materials and minimize negative externalities, as well as 4) the utilization of KUR and micro credit programs to improve fish processing equipment and product innovation to minimize losses and take advantage of market potential
